Four Killed in Jeppestown Taxi Rank Shootout, Several Injured
Four people were shot and killed during a suspected clash between rival taxi associations at the Jeppestown taxi rank in Johannesburg this morning.
According to reports, two of the deceased are believed to be members of the taxi associations, while the other two were bystanders caught in the crossfire.
Gauteng Police Commissioner Tommy Mthombeni confirmed the fatalities, stating, “Thus far, we can confirm four fatalities. Additionally, three people were injured, one critically. Two of the injured individuals are bystanders, while the other is believed to be linked to a taxi association. The injured have been transported to the hospital for medical attention.”
Authorities are investigating the incident, and security measures in the area have been heightened.
